Description

Isocytosine CAS NO 108-53-2 is a heterocyclic organic compound and a structural isomer of cytosine, serving as a key pyrimidine derivative. This versatile building block is crucial for the synthesis of nucleoside analogs, pharmaceutical intermediates, and advanced materials. It is primarily utilized by research institutions, pharmaceutical manufacturers, and fine chemical producers engaged in antiviral drug development, agrochemical research, and the creation of novel heterocyclic compounds.

Application

  • Pharmaceutical Intermediate: A critical precursor in the synthesis of nucleoside analogs and antiviral agents.
  • Agrochemical Research: Used in the development of novel pesticides and herbicides.
  • Biochemical Research: Serves as a model compound in studies of nucleic acid chemistry and enzyme interactions.
  • Fine Chemical Synthesis: A versatile building block for creating complex heterocyclic structures and specialty chemicals.
  • Material Science: Investigated for potential use in organic electronics and supramolecular assemblies.

Basic Information

Product Name Isocytosine
CAS No. 108-53-2
Molecular Formula C4H5N3O
Molecular Weight 111.10 g/mol
Synonyms 2-Aminopyrimidin-4(3H)-one; 4-Amino-2-hydroxypyrimidine; 2-Hydroxy-4-aminopyrimidine; Iso-cytosine; 4-Aminouracil; 4-Amino-2-pyrimidinol; NSC 13519; 4-Amino-1H-pyrimidin-2-one
EINECS 203-593-6
